package dagger.functional.jdk8;

import static com.google.common.truth.Truth.assertThat;

import dagger.functional.jdk8.OptionalBindingComponents.EmptyOptionalBindingComponent;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.junit.runners.JUnit4;

/** Tests for absent optional bindings. */
@RunWith(JUnit4.class)
public final class OptionalBindingComponentsEmptyTest {
  private EmptyOptionalBindingComponent component;

  @Before
  public void setUp() {
    component = DaggerOptionalBindingComponents_EmptyOptionalBindingComponent.create();
  }

  @Test
  public void optional() {
    assertThat(component.values().optionalInstance()).isEmpty();
  }

  @Test
  public void optionalProvider() {
    assertThat(component.values().optionalProvider()).isEmpty();
  }

  @Test
  public void optionalLazy() {
    assertThat(component.values().optionalLazy()).isEmpty();
  }

  @Test
  public void optionalLazyProvider() {
    assertThat(component.values().optionalLazyProvider()).isEmpty();
  }

  @Test
  public void qualifiedOptional() {
    assertThat(component.qualifiedValues().optionalInstance()).isEmpty();
  }

  @Test
  public void qualifiedOptionalProvider() {
    assertThat(component.qualifiedValues().optionalProvider()).isEmpty();
  }

  @Test
  public void qualifiedOptionalLazy() {
    assertThat(component.qualifiedValues().optionalLazy()).isEmpty();
  }

  @Test
  public void qualifiedOptionalLazyProvider() {
    assertThat(component.qualifiedValues().optionalLazyProvider()).isEmpty();
  }
}
